Police have named the man who died in Tuai, near Wairoa, on Saturday.

He was 30-year-old Tawari Mita.

Police were called to a home in the settlement at about 3am on Saturday, where Mr Mita was found dead.

Wairoa mayor Craig Little earlier said the death was "a waste".

"It is just tragic - it has shocked everybody," he said.

A post-mortem examination has been conducted to ascertain the cause of Mr Mita's death.

"We are still not releasing any details at this stage on how he died," said Gisborne CIB head Detective Sergeant Kevin Ford.

A 20-year-old man will appear at the Gisborne High Court this Friday, charged with murder, wounding with intent to injure and unlawful possession of a firearm.
